As best I can tell, the word "interactive" in Bell Atlantic's
announcement doesn't mean what most of us think when we use the word.
So far as I can tell, they are not thinking about the Internet or the
web.  "Interactive" is something like selecting which movie to watch
and/or pausing it while going to the refrigerator for a snack.
Services like CommerceNet simply aren't part of the model.  I'd love
to be proven wrong, but I fear the Bell-Atlantic announcement is
simply aimed at creating the impression they're offering a much more
interesting service than they are.  This is not the information
highway; this is the six-lane off-ramp to the Cyber-Disney aumsement
park.
